Battery Life and Charging

Battery life is essential for action cameras, and both models are equipped with 1900mAh Enduro batteries, providing up to 1.5 hours of recording time for 5.3K video. However, the GoPro HERO13 Black stands out by including three batteries and a dual-battery charger, offering the potential for extended shooting times without interruptions. The GoPro HERO13’s single battery may require more frequent recharging during longer adventures, making the HERO13 Black a more suitable choice for users who need to film for extended periods.

Image Quality

When it comes to image quality, both cameras can capture stunning 5.3K60 video and 27MP photos, delivering vibrant visuals suitable for both enthusiasts and professionals. The advanced 1/1.9" sensor used in both models allows for impressive HDR/HLG imaging, ensuring that users can capture detailed images in various lighting conditions. Moreover, the ability to extract high-resolution stills from video footage via the Quik app adds an extra layer of creative flexibility for users of both cameras.
